Market Definition:

Plasmid DNA manufacturing is the process of producing plasmids, which are circular pieces of DNA found in bacteria. Plasmids are commonly used in biotechnology for a variety of applications, including gene cloning, gene expression, and gene therapy. Plasmids are also used as vectors for introducing desired genes into cells.

Plasmid DNA manufacturing involves cloning and replicating a desired gene or set of genes in a plasmid, which is then purified and isolated. This process begins with the selection of a suitable vector, which can be either a natural plasmid or a synthetic plasmid. The vector is then transformed into bacterial cells, where it can be replicated and propagated. The replication process involves introducing the vector into the host cell, where it will be transcribed and translated into a functional protein.

Once the desired gene or genes have been cloned and replicated, the plasmid DNA is purified and isolated. Plasmid DNA purification involves removing contaminants, such as proteins and other cellular components, from the plasmid DNA. This is usually done using physical or chemical methods, such as centrifugation or chromatography. The purified plasmid DNA can then be used for a variety of downstream applications, such as gene expression, gene cloning, and gene therapy.

Plasmid DNA manufacturing is a critical step in biotechnology research and development. It can be used to produce a variety of products, such as enzymes, vaccines, and other therapeutic proteins. Plasmid DNA manufacturing is also used to produce commercially available products, such as genetically modified organisms and pharmaceuticals. Plasmid DNA manufacturing is an essential step in the development of new gene therapies and other biotechnological applications.

Market Outlook:

Plasmid DNA Manufacturing technology has been a rapidly growing field in recent years and is responsible for the production of large quantities of plasmid DNA for a variety of applications. Plasmid DNA is a type of genetic material that can be used for a variety of purposes, including gene therapy, gene editing, and vaccine development. In this article, we will discuss the key trends in plasmid DNA manufacturing technology.

One of the key trends in plasmid DNA manufacturing technology is the development of automated systems and processes. Automation has been used to reduce the complexity of the process and to increase the speed of production. Automation can be used to streamline the production process, reduce the cost of producing plasmid DNA, and improve the quality of the product. Automation has also made it possible to produce large batches of plasmid DNA with consistent quality.

Another trend in plasmid DNA manufacturing technology is the development of novel expression systems. These systems allow for the expression of a wide variety of genes in a single plasmid. This is important for many applications, such as vaccine development, gene therapy, and gene editing. The development of these systems has allowed for the production of plasmids that are tailored for specific applications.

A third trend in plasmid DNA manufacturing technology is the use of synthetic biology. Synthetic biology is a field of biotechnology that uses computer algorithms to design and construct complex biological systems. Synthetic biology has allowed for the development of novel expression systems that can be used to produce plasmids with specific characteristics. This technology has enabled the production of plasmids that are more efficient and cost-effective.

Restraints & Challenges
Plasmid DNA Manufacturing is a highly complex process that requires specialized expertise and resources, making it a challenging and expensive endeavor. The complexity of the process means that there are numerous potential points of failure, and any mistake can lead to a costly and time-consuming setback. Additionally, the high cost of raw materials and the need for specialized equipment can make the process expensive. Furthermore, the lack of regulations and standards for plasmid DNA manufacturing can make it difficult to ensure quality and consistency of the end product.

The plasmid DNA manufacturing process also requires a high degree of precision, as small errors can have a significant impact on the quality and yield of the final product. Additionally, the process is highly dependent on the quality of the raw materials used, and any contamination or impurities can lead to a decrease in yield and a decrease in the quality of the final product.

Finally, the plasmid DNA manufacturing process is highly dependent on the expertise and experience of the personnel involved in the process. As such, the recruitment and retention of experienced personnel can be a challenge for many companies. Furthermore, the availability of specialized equipment and the need for specialized personnel can make the process difficult to scale up.

Market Segments
The Plasmid DNA Manufacturing market has been segmented into Product Type, Application, End-user, and Region. Based on the Product Type, the Plasmid DNA Manufacturing market is bifurcated into Conventional Plasmids and Transfection-Grade Plasmids. On the basis of Application, the market is segmented into Therapeutic Applications, Vaccines Development, and Others. Based on End-user, the market is bifurcated into Biopharmaceutical Companies and Others. Region-wise, the market is analyzed across North America, Europe, Asia Pacific, and the Rest of the World.

Key Players
Some of the key players of Plasmid DNA Manufacturing market are Aldevron (US), VGXI Inc. (US), PlasmidFactory (Germany), Nature Technology Corporation (US), Eurofins Genomics (Germany), Kaneka Eurogentec (Belgium), Sirion Biotech (Germany), Cell Biolabs (US), GeneCopoeia (US), and MolecularCloud (US).
